大家好,又见面了,我是全栈君。
在一台window server 2003机器上部署了一个webservice,iis为6.0,奇怪的是。在服务器本机调用webservice成功了,可是在其它client调用却反馈失败。详细什么原因呢? 经过摸索,最后发现是iis6.0的版本号过低,在iis7.0上没问题,在使用iis6.0时,须要在webservice的web.config中加入一段配置:
代码语言:javascript复制<configuration>
<system.web>
<webServices>
<protocols>
<add name="HttpGet"/>
<add name="HttpPost"/>
</protocols>
</webServices>
</system.web>
</configuration>
真蛋疼,摸索了几个小时,逐一排除问题。最后才找到了问题所在,ok了。
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/115206.html原文链接:https://javaforall.cn